Requirements of the 30-Foot Container
Table 1 sums up the basic specifications of a 30-foot shipping container.
| Spec | Information |
|---|---|
| Length | 30 feet (9.14 meters) |
| Width | 8 feet (2.44 meters) |
| Height | 8.5 feet (2.59 meters) (Standard) |
| Weight | Approximately 4,500 kg (10,000 lbs) |
| Interior Volume | Approximately 1,928 cubic feet |
| Door Opening | 7.5 feet x 7.5 feet (2.29 m x 2.29 m) |
| Material | Corten Steel (rust-resistant) |
| Storage Condition | Weatherproof and aerated |
Types of 30-Foot Containers
In addition to the standard Second Hand 30ft Shipping Containers container, 30-foot containers been available in numerous types to suit different shipping requirements:
- Reefer Containers: These are refrigerated units utilized to carry perishable items, such as foodstuff.
- Flat Rack Containers: Designed for heavy or large freight that can not fit in standard containers, they feature retractable sides.
- Open Top Containers: Allow for packing from above, ideal for high cargo.
- High Cube Containers: Offer additional height compared to basic containers, offering extra storage space.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Just how much weight can a 30-foot container hold?
A 30-foot container generally has a maximum payload capacity of around 27,000 pounds (approximately 12,200 kg), however the real capacity may vary based upon the container type and condition.
2. Can I lease a 30-foot container?
Yes, many business offer rental services for shipping containers, including 30-foot designs. Rental choices may range from short-term to long-term agreements, suitable for different needs.
3. Are 30-foot containers weatherproof?
Yes, 30' Shipping Container For Sale containers are developed from weather-resistant materials, making them appropriate for outdoor storage without the danger of damage from rain, snow, or wind.
4. What is the cost of a 30-foot container?
The cost can vary extensively based upon aspects such as condition (new vs. utilized), area, and adjustments. Generally, rates can range from ₤ 2,500 to ₤ 5,000 for an utilized container, while new containers may cost more.
5. Can I transport a 30-foot container using a standard truck?
A lot of basic tractor-trailers can transfer a 30-foot container, making it easier to move the container across various areas.
